Data governance initiatives often stall after the design phase due to misaligned incentives, unclear ownership, or lack of executable structure.

The situation this course is for

Teams invest heavily in data governance frameworks, only to see them gather dust. Policies remain unenforced, roles go undefined, and technology adoption lags because the operating model doesn’t support execution. The gap isn’t vision , it’s implementation.
